When it comes to jobs and careers, Spain, Turkey, and Denmark are countries with unique opportunities and promising futures. From the vibrant cities of Madrid and Barcelona in Spain to the dynamic business hub of Istanbul in Turkey and the innovative city of Copenhagen in Denmark, each offers a wealth of possibilities for professionals looking to advance their careers. In Spain, the job market has been steadily improving in recent years, offering a range of opportunities in sectors such as tourism, technology, and renewable energy. With a growing economy and a high quality of life, Spain continues to attract both local talent and expatriates seeking new career challenges. Meanwhile, Turkey stands out as a rapidly developing economy with a young and skilled workforce. Istanbul, in particular, has emerged as a key player in sectors like finance, tourism, and manufacturing. The future looks promising for Turkey, with a focus on innovation and entrepreneurship driving job creation and economic growth. On the other hand, Copenhagen, the capital city of Denmark, is known for its strong work-life balance, progressive policies, and thriving job market. The city is a hub for industries such as design, renewable energy, and healthcare, offering a diverse range of career opportunities for both locals and international professionals. As these countries continue to invest in innovation, sustainability, and talent development, the future of jobs and careers in Spain, Turkey, and Denmark looks bright.
